For the joy He endured. Jesus knew joy, saw joy, and experienced joy.  While we can only see a snapshot, He knows the big picture.

There is sadness, hate, and anger here today, but all we really want is joy.

On this journey called life, we all seek joy.

We look for joy in our family, best friends, and favorite activities.  Joy is not found here. We try to find it in fun and thrill-seeking adventures, or relaxing beach escapes. Joy is not found there.

We are looking for joy in all the wrong places.

In a fallen world, our souls seek joy.  Where is joy when we need it most?

He is not here; he has risen, just as he said. Come and see the place where he lay. Matthew 28:6 (NIV)

He endured and He is Risen.IMG_3865

It was finished.

Nothing is as difficult as the cross He endured, and nothing is as beautiful as the joy He experienced afterwards.

And since we are his children, we are his heirs. In fact, together with Christ we are heirs of God’s glory. But if we are to share his glory, we must also share his suffering.  Romans 8:17 (NLT)

Even when we believe, life will be hard.

When we believe, we receive the gift of the Holy Spirit and the fruit of the Spirit is JOY.

Even when life is hard, we still have joy… deep joy.

It is not a joy of this world, but rather a heavenly joy.

It is a joy that cannot be explained, but felt deep in the soul when we find Him.

IMG_3243 With repentant hearts we turn back to Him, and fix our eyes on Him.

By His sacrificial love we receive the Spirit, and the fruit of the Spirit is JOY!

Turning our eyes from looking out to looking up, lets the JOY reign down straight into our hearts.

Joy is not for us to keep to ourselves.

God ignites joy in our hearts, so that we may share the Good News with others and they may experience the same JOY.

When we share the Good News, He ignites joy in the hearts of new believers.

When JOY is found, there is a party in heaven (Luke 15:10).

Joy is found in Him.

Seek joy, cling to joy, pursue joy, embrace joy, and share joy.
